while retaining
Grammar usage guide and real-world examplesUSAGE SUMMARY
"while retaining" is a perfectly acceptable phrase to use in written English.
It is used to indicate that something is being kept or maintained, even while other activities are taking place. For example, "We are continually looking for ways to improve our business while retaining our commitment to excellence."

Expert writing Tips
Best practice
When using "while retaining", ensure that the two actions or states are genuinely concurrent and that the thing being retained is essential to the context. This emphasizes the importance of not sacrificing a key element during a process of change or adaptation.
Common error
Avoid using "while retaining" when the element being retained is trivial or irrelevant to the main action. This can dilute the emphasis and make the sentence less impactful. Instead, reserve this phrase for situations where maintaining something is a significant consideration.

FAQs
How can I effectively use "while retaining" in a sentence?
Use "while retaining" to show that an essential quality or feature is maintained despite other changes. For example, "The company modernized its operations "while retaining" its core values."
What are some alternatives to "while retaining"?
Alternatives include phrases like "whilst maintaining", "whilst preserving", or "without sacrificing depending on the specific nuance you want to convey."
How does "while retaining" differ from "while maintaining"?
While both indicate keeping something during another action, "retaining" suggests keeping something from being lost or changed, while "maintaining" suggests actively preserving its current state. The choice depends on whether the emphasis is on preventing loss or actively preserving the status quo.
Is it more formal to use "while retaining" or "whilst retaining"?
"Whilst retaining" is slightly more formal and common in British English, whereas "while retaining" is more common in American English and considered generally acceptable across different registers.
